Texas Instruments TVS1400 Flat-Clamp Surge Protection Device
Texas Instruments TVS1400 Flat-Clamp Surge Protection Device robustly shunts up to 43A of IEC 61000-4-5 fault current to protect systems from high power transients or lightning strikes. The device offers a solution to the common industrial signal line EMC requirement to survive up to ±2kV IEC 61000-4-5 open circuit voltage coupled through a 42Ω impedance. The Texas Instruments TVS1400 uses a unique feedback mechanism to ensure precise flat clamping during a fault, assuring system exposure below 20V. The tight voltage regulation allows designers to confidently select system components with a lower voltage tolerance, lowering system costs and complexity without sacrificing robustness.Features
- Protection against ±2kV, 42Ω IEC 61000-4-5 surge test for industrial signal lines
- Max clamping voltage of 19.3V at 43A of 8/20µs surge current
- 14V standoff voltage
- Tiny 4mm2 footprint
- Survives over 5,000 repetitive strikes of 35A 8/20µs surge current at 125°C
- Integrated Level 4 IEC 61000-4-2 ESD protection
- Robust surge protection
- IEC 61000-4-5 (8/20µs): 43A
- IEC 61643-321 (10/1000µs): 8A
- Low leakage current
- 2.2nA typical at 27°C
- 16nA typical at 85°C
- 120pF low capacitance
